We are currently seeking a Senior Data Engineer to join our dynamic team. This role offers an exciting opportunity to work in a fast-paced, agile environment and contribute to the development of scalable data solutions that empower our business and customers.
Through this role, you will have the main following responsibilities:
- Design, develop, and maintain scalable data pipelines and ETL processes on Databricks, ensuring high performance and reliability.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to gather requirements, define data models, and implement solutions that meet business needs.
- Write efficient, reusable, and high-quality code in SQL and Python to process and analyze large datasets.
- Implement and optimize data storage solutions to support analytics and reporting needs.
- Ensure data quality, integrity, and security by implementing best practices and monitoring frameworks.
- Stay up-to-date with the latest industry trends and tools in data engineering, analytics, and cloud technologies.
- Mentor junior team members and contribute to fostering a culture of collaboration, innovation, and continuous improvement.
What you bring
-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Data Engineering, or a related field.
- Proven experience (5+ years) as a Data Engineer, with a strong focus on Databricks and data analytics.
- Advanced proficiency in SQL and Python for data processing and analysis.
- Hands-on experience with cloud platforms (e.g., Azure, AWS, or GCP) and distributed data systems.
- Strong understanding of data modeling, ETL processes, and data warehousing concepts.
- Experience working in an agile environment, with the ability to manage multiple priorities and deliverables autonomously.
- Excellent probl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and a proactive mindset.
- Strong communication skills and the ability to work collaboratively with technical and non-technical stakeholders.
Preferred:
- Experience with DBT (Data Build Tool) for data transformation and modeling.
- Familiarity with DLT Hub for data ingestion.
- Knowledge of CI/CD pipelines and version control systems (e.g., Git).
- Experience with data visualization tools (e.g., Power BI, Tableau) is a plus.
